  <dc:title>Guard book of material relating to Aberdeen and Aberdeenshire prisons, policing and juvenile delinquency</dc:title>
  <dc:description>Letters, printed material and manuscript notes relating to: prisons; policing; juvenile delinquency, reformatory, ragged and industrial schools; vagrancy; and licensing in Aberdeen and Aberdeenshire. Also reference material on the same subjects from other locations.

The items have been assembled in a guard book at some stage, and individual items have been assigned numbers during the cataloguing process. The numbers 100 and 169 were not used. </dc:description>
